When Bollywood male-actors dressed as females on-screen

Shah Rukh Khan

Shah Rukh Khan cross-dressed as a woman in 1998 film Duplicate. The actor wore a shimmery black dress but his screen presence wasn’t amusing in any way. It was actually terrifying as the scene required SRK to seduce a man only to kill him later.


Ayushmann Khurrana

Ayushmann is known for pushing the boundaries with every next film of his. In the 2019 film Dream Girl, he essayed the role of a guy impersonating as a female tele-caller and was much appreciated for his role-reversal. He not only dressed as a woman in some of the scenes, but he also modulated his voice with a seductive female tone.


Salman Khan

Salman Khan cross-dressed as a woman in his 2006 romantic-drama film Jaan-E-Mann. Well, he definitely looked like a woman you never want to mess with!


Aamir Khan

In 1995 film Baazi, Aamir pulled off cross-dressing with much finesse for one of the songs. It's believed that Aamir had spent hours in make-up on each of the eight days it took to shoot the song. He even waxed!!


Ajay Devgn

In one of the many hilarious scenes from Golmaal Returns, Ajay along with Shreyas Talpade, Tusshar Kapoor had cross-dressed as a woman. Ajay had his macho side on display even when he slipped into that floral gown.


Amitabh Bachchan

Talking about men cross-dressing on-screen, how can we not include Amitabh Bachchan, who had worn a lehenga-choli for his iconic song Mere Angne Mein from Laawaris?


Saif Ali Khan

This is a still from Sajid Khan’s 2014 romantic comedy film Humshakals! Saif, along with Ram Kapoor and Riteish Deshmukh had dressed as a woman for not one but multiple scenes. Our favourite out of the three has to be Saif looking absolutely gorgeous in his feminine avatar.


Kamal Haasan

Kamal Haasan’s iconic portrayal of Chachi 420 in the 1997 comedy-drama movie has been immortalised in the history of Indian cinema. Not only was it a tale of a man who embarks upon an unusual journey to regain his wife’s lost love and trust, but is also therapeutically funny.


Riteish Deshmukh

Riteish Deshmukh has played female characters in several films. In 2006 film Apna Sapna Money Money, he had an elaborate portrayal and let's just say how effortlessly he adapted to the feminine side. His expressions, his style, his walk, his smile...Riteish indeed made for a hilariously beautiful woman in the film.


Shahid Kapoor


Last but not the least, here's Shahid dressed up as a woman in his 2010 romantic drama movie Milenge Milenge, co-starring Kareena Kapoor Khan. It was a brief scene, more situational than funny

Crossdress in theatres

Single-sex theatrical troupes often have some performers who cross-dress to play roles written for members of the opposite sex (travesti and trouser roles). Cross-dressing, particularly the depiction of males wearing dresses, is often used for comic effect onstage and on-screen. Drag is a special form of performance art based on the act of cross-dressing. A drag queen is usually a male-assigned person who performs as an exaggeratedly feminine character, in heightened costuming sometimes consisting of a showy dress, high-heeled shoes, obvious make-up, and wig. A drag queen may imitate famous female film or pop-music stars. A faux queen is a female-assigned person employing the same techniques. A drag king is a counterpart of the drag queen - a female-assigned person who adopts a masculine persona in performance or imitates a male film or pop-music star.
